Vapcell are claiming their F16 is the highest capacity 18350 battery on the market, So I thought I should check it out.
Actual capacity tested at 1601mAh, so no argument on that score and as yet, I haven't come across higher capacity 18350.

Got the vapcell f16 yesterday and overnight the test result was 1525 mah capacity. It being brand new I'm going run it a few days in my flashlight and then retest, will see how it does then I'll retest capacity again……….well I ran it down and charged it twice so test this time was 1575 mah, hopefully it’ll reach stated 1600 mah after a few more cycles??
